On the visit

The readings taken

  1. Where the frost forms, which narrows the fault before a panel comes off
  2. Defrost heater draw and thermistor resistance, cold and at temperature
  3. Drain path from the trough to the pan, including any heater loop
  4. Drawer rail alignment and closure on undercounter units
  5. Alarm history where the cabinet keeps one, matched against what the readings show

Cost

Why there is no price list here

A repair figure quoted before the fault is known is a guess with a dollar sign on it. The one number fixed in advance is the $95 service call — the visit and the full diagnosis — and it comes off the repair once you approve it.

  • Which system the fault is in — control, airflow, defrost or sealed system
  • Whether the part is current stock or has to be sourced against an older model
  • How the cabinet is installed, and whether panelling has to come off to reach it
  • Whether one visit confirms the diagnosis or the fault only appears on a long run
